Output 1e4e7e958a34ef119e81afb71f8d21d6c41b09cb988426896a5bfe7e21db93cb:0

value
159000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dbbe853508b35b06c00322faa5a2087b881f8bdc OP_EQUALVERIFY OP_CHECKSIG
address
1M2uDbaaftpvP3CBSe6R473VUM3aW5dkNc
transaction
1e4e7e958a34ef119e81afb71f8d21d6c41b09cb988426896a5bfe7e21db93cb
confirmations
686503
spent
true